2. Hoover Dam & Valley of Fire Tour:

Explore the breathtaking beauty of Nevada's natural wonders. These tours combine a visit to the impressive Hoover Dam, a marvel of engineering, with an excursion through Valley of Fire State Park, renowned for its stunning sandstone formations and vibrant hues. Learn more about these amazing tours. Some tours even include stops at the Seven Magic Mountains art installation and Lake Mead National Recreation Area for a complete desert adventure.

Things to Consider Before Booking a Bus Tour in Las Vegas:

While booking a tour in Las Vegas can be exciting, it's always helpful to consider some essential points:

  • **Duration**: Choose a tour duration that fits your schedule and travel plans.
  • **Tour Type**: Decide which theme aligns with your interests, such as history, sightseeing, nightlife, or nature.
  • **Cost**: Compare tour prices and consider value-added packages including meals, drinks, and souvenirs.
  • **Reviews**: Read customer reviews to gauge tour quality, reliability, and overall customer satisfaction.
  • **Pick-up Location**: Check the pick-up and drop-off locations to ensure convenient access and avoid travel hassles.
  • **Group Size**: Choose a tour with an appropriate group size to maintain a balance between comfort and a personalized experience.
  • **Accessibility**: Check if the tour is accessible to those with disabilities.
  • **Food & Drinks**: Confirm whether the tour includes food or beverages.
  • **Tips**: Inquire about gratuity policies, as it's customary to tip tour guides for their service.
  • **Booking in Advance**: Secure your tour reservations in advance, especially during peak season, to guarantee availability and avoid last-minute disappointment.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the best time to book a Las Vegas bus tour?

It is always recommended to book your Las Vegas bus tour in advance, especially during peak season. If you have a flexible itinerary, consider traveling during the shoulder season, as prices may be lower.

Are there any discounts available on Las Vegas bus tours?

Yes, many tour operators offer discounts for seniors, students, or group bookings. Additionally, you can find special promotions on websites and social media platforms.

What kind of clothing should I wear for a Las Vegas bus tour?

Comfortable shoes and clothing are highly recommended, as you may be walking around during the tour. In case you're venturing outside of the Strip, be prepared for potential temperature changes, especially when visiting areas like Hoover Dam or Valley of Fire.

Are Las Vegas bus tours family-friendly?

Absolutely! Many bus tours in Las Vegas are designed to cater to families, offering attractions suitable for all ages. Check tour details and itineraries to ensure a comfortable and enjoyable experience for everyone.

What kind of bus tours are available in Las Vegas that focus on its history?

Las Vegas offers various history-themed tours, such as those focusing on mob history, the development of the Strip, or the city's cultural heritage. You can also find walking tours that take you to historical landmarks like the Mob Museum and the Neon Museum.
